¿Cómo modificar un pulso con un tiempo de servicio muy estrecho a un pulso de onda cuadrada?

-1

Tengo el pulso como se ve arriba. Necesito convertir esto en un pulso sin afectar su frecuencia pero modificando su tiempo de activación. Da problemas al muestrearlo por alguna razón, así que necesito convertir este tren de pulsos a uno con un ciclo de trabajo de aproximadamente el 50% y también quiero eliminar el desplazamiento, es decir, el pulso será de alrededor de 0 a 5V. ¿Alguna sugerencia?

    
pregunta user16307

2 respuestas

0

Diseñe un multivibrador monoestable con un período de tiempo = la mitad del período de tiempo de su señal.

Luego alimente su señal de entrada como disparador a este multivibrador. Obtendrá una onda cuadrada con un ciclo de trabajo del 50% y puede obtener el voltaje de salida deseado en función del diseño del multivibrador.

Ejemplo: Considere el multivariable monoestable usando 555 que se muestra a continuación. La salida será normalmente baja. Si un voltaje bajo viene como un disparador, la salida será alta por una duración de \ $ 1.1RC \ $ segundos. Y luego volverá a la lógica baja y permanecerá allí hasta que llegue el siguiente impulso.

Elija el valor para R y C de modo que \ $ 1.1RC = \ dfrac {1} {2f} \ $. Donde \ $ f \ $ es la frecuencia de su señal (que debe ser alimentada como la señal de disparo). Luego obtendrá una salida con frecuencia \ $ f \ $ pero ciclo de trabajo = 50%.

Los niveles de voltaje de salida serán Vcc y GND.

P.S:
1. C es el condensador en el pin no.6. Para el condensador en el pin.5, se suele usar 0.01uF.
2. El disparador debe ser un pulso negativo.

    
respondido por el nidhin
1

Esto parece una señal de servo para un hobby r / c servo (0.5 ms - 1.5 ms @ ~ 200 hz) La pregunta parece que está intentando conducir un motor.

¿Quizás tu pregunta apunta a baja? Quizás ampliar más en lo que es su objetivo más grande.

Suponiendo que se trata de una señal servo R / C (la señal que proviene del receptor), y que desea conducir una carga de CC (como un motor), la forma más fácil es comprar un pasatiempo R / C ESC (Electrónica). Controlador de velocidad) para motores cepillados.   Estos módulos ESC convierten el pulso de servo a una salida PWM a la corriente y voltaje nominales.   Normalmente, un pulso de 1 ms será de salida cero y, a medida que el pulso se hace más largo, el PWM aumenta en la rotación hacia adelante, alcanzando el 100% de PWM en ~ 1.5-2 ms. Si el pulso es más corto, el PWM aumenta en dirección inversa. Esto es para conducir un coche R / C.   Si no necesita la función de inversión, los ESC para los planos R / C no se invierten, la posición central es 50% PWM.

    
respondido por el user69600

Lea otras preguntas en las etiquetas